Sustainable Design creating Recycling & Trash Bins

DeepStream Designs’ mission is to provide alternative products with a timeless design that are engineered and constructed so that they will endure for generations, reducing the impact on the earth’s resources, and providing the lowest cost of ownership over time.

We are philosophically opposed to building cheap products that will be thrown away in a couple of years, or will end up costing our customers more over time.

Sustainable design principles run deep at DeepStream Designs’ and help to create Recycling and Trash Bins that met these criteria while helping business strengthen their brands image and customer relationship experience by placing artful recycling and trash bin into more prominate locations .

Longevity: Classic modern design, engineered for the lowest lifecycle cost of any recycling or trash bin, never goes out of style.  DeepStreams’ attractive bins are not an expense, they are an investment in y0ur brand image underwritten by a reduction in your maintenance budget and long term capital depreciation costs.  Replaceable parts make them last virtually forever and make updating the look as easy as sliding in new decorative panels.

Modular Frame Design:  DeepStream’s proprietary marine-anodized Audubon frame system allows recycling and trash bins to be constructed without welds that break, and makes replacing parts in the field by untrained maintenance workers quick work with a screwdriver and an Allen key should they inadvertently become damaged.

Modular design, custom stainless steel lids and engraved labels means that recycling bins can be made for single to quad-stream use and meet any recycling regulations in your area.

Whether recycling or trash bin, top loading or side access, all bins are made with a sanitary grid, in place of the normal floor pan, to support leak-proof commercial grade recycled plastic inner liners, so there is nothing to leak or catch waste, thus preventing pest infestations.

Side panels can be created of virtually any material which is less than ½” thick, even fabric or photographs.  Thicker material can be used if the edge can be routed, even stone.  This allows recycling to be integrated seamlessly into more areas of your property, camouflaging bins or even bringing greater attention to them.  Directional signage and employee changeable messages or graphics are easily accommodated.  Each panel can be made from different materials, allowing for low-cost panels to be used for backs and sides that will not be viewed when the bin is in place.

Materials:  The materials used in our designs (marine-anodized aluminum, stainless steel and HDPE) allow for use in salty, wet marine environments, and all are easily recyclable.  Commercial-grade interior bins are replaceable and are themselves made with recycled plastic.

While almost any material can be used for the decorative side panels, DeepStream works with clients to choose materials appropriate for the environmental conditions in which the bins will be placed.  There are many materials to choose from, including recycled resin panels made by 3Form and other companies that use natural and recycled materials as design components.

 

Our heavy-duty construction even allows the use of wood panels in bins placed outside as the frame components contain and direct the incredible differential forces wood creates when it expands and contracts in the rain and sun, delivering decades of attractive service.  Wood that is bolted or screwed together will tear itself apart in time as each piece expands and contacts at different rates, because they come from different trees and parts of trees.

Lids and hinges are constructed from 16-gauge stainless steel to provide for decades of service.  Lids are supplied with a random orbital finish that hides scratches and can be refinished in the field in just minutes, providing for decades of flawless service.

Garden Planters & Sustainable Design

Sustainable Design and American Craftsmen set
DeepStream Designs Garden Planters apart

DeepStream Designs’ mission is to provide alternative products with a timeless design that are engineered and constructed so that they will endure for generations, reducing the impact on the earth’s resources, and providing the lowest cost of ownership over time.  We are philosophically opposed to building cheap products that will be thrown away in a couple of years, or will end up costing our customers more over time.

Crafted to Endure

Why are DeepStream Designs’ Mariner Planters different from the “knocked together” ones you see falling apart everywhere?

Longevity: Classic modern design engineered for the lowest life-cycle cost of any wooden planter never goes out of style.


Frameless Design: DeepStream’s proprietary marine-anodized legs and Anti-Gravity frame system contain and direct the incredible differential forces wood creates when it expands and contracts in the rain and sun, delivering decades of attractive service.  Wood that is bolted or screwed together will tear itself apart in time as each piece expands and contacts at different rates, because they come from different trees and parts of trees.

Customization: Mariner and Audubon legs are available in various shapes that allow us to quickly build modular planters of infinite dimensions in any rectilinear configuration. They can also be single-sided to reduce costs. While standard leg heights are 21”, 31”, and 42”, they are available up to 144”.

DeepStream Designs' lightweight 800' multi-section planter

Construction: DeepStream products are manufactured by American craftsmen, using yacht-building techniques and materials, and allow for damaged pieces to be replaced at the manufacturer’s direct cost via our unique “Core Replacement Program.” Proprietary dielectric paste prevents the stainless steel fasteners from seizing in the aluminum legs for decades of access. Proprietary copper treatment of any closed holes in the wood enhances the tropical hardwood’s natural qualities to prevent wood rot for decades.

Better planting environment with less weight: Your plants will grow better with less soil volume in many difficult sunny locations, because our planter-within-a-planter design prevents the root ball from overheating. Our design ensures that the sides of the liner holding the root ball are never exposed to the direct sunlight, which can steam a root ball that is uninsulated by a thick, heavy layer of soil. The outer planter box also hides drip irrigation lines, and provides for better controlled drainage, which is an important design consideration for balconies and roof decks.

Integration:  Part of an integrated system that includes recycling and trash bins, wall systems, and signage, DeepStream Designs planters allow Architects and Landscape Architects to meet their clients’ goals with seamless plans, delivering cost effective solutions to a vital aspect of their projects’ sustainable design goals.

Isolation: We avoid the damaging contact with the ground and the planting material that you see in other planters by using molded recycled plastic liners that will never leak, and that prevent the soil from coming into contact with the wood. Our HDPE plastic feet also prevent contact between the legs and the ground or standing water, preventing galvanic deterioration of the finish.

Materials: Stainless steel fasteners, marine-anodized 6063-T5 aluminum, 3/4” solid tropical hardwood planking, recyled plastic planking and high-density plastics that not only last for decades, but also allow for a more elegant and modern design.
